It is provided "as is" // without express or implied warranty. #ifndef BOOST_BLANK_HPP #define BOOST_BLANK_HPP #include "boost/blank_fwd.hpp" #include <iosfwd> // for std::basic_ostream forward declare #include "boost/detail/templated_streams.hpp" #include "boost/mpl/bool.hpp" #include "boost/type_traits/is_empty.hpp" #include "boost/type_traits/is_pod.hpp" #include "boost/type_traits/is_stateless.hpp" namespace boost { struct blank { }; // type traits specializations // template <> struct is_pod< blank > : mpl::true_ { }; template <> struct is_empty< blank > : mpl::true_ { }; template <> struct is_stateless< blank > : mpl::true_ { }; // relational operators // inline bool operator==(const blank&, const blank&) { return true; } inline bool operator<(const blank&, const blank&) { return false; } // streaming support // BOOST_TEMPLATED_STREAM_TEMPLATE(E,T) inline BOOST_TEMPLATED_STREAM(ostream, E,T)& operator<<( BOOST_TEMPLATED_STREAM(ostream, E,T)& out , const blank& ) { // (output nothing) return out; } } // namespace boost #endif // BOOST_BLANK_HPP
